Hi everyone
Another clear night here in Dublin, two in the same week has to be some kind of record over here . Out under the stars I grabbed another couple of sketches that I hope you enjoy.
M39
A nice easy start to the evening.
M56
A tight compact globular
M15
What I did notice about M15 was that the core was offset, in most globulars that I have observed the core lies at the heart of the cluster surrounded by a circular, or near circular, halo of stars, it's nice to see something a little different.
